Bitcoin has taken a significant step forward as Base, a layer-2 solution, launched native swaps between Bitcoin and euro stablecoins (EURC) on its BOB Gateway. This service enables users to exchange Bitcoin directly for EURC without intermediate steps, highlighting the growing integration of cryptocurrencies into everyday financial transactions. The information was amplified by Base through a retweet of @build_on_bob on July 10, 2026.
